Output 77df12fe337ffad99013cec1f0bae5b1a8b127ef4e92e4ba3dcd20edb63ba430:0

value
20742
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2f916f442de7645ebd439ae5195672b024edfba6 OP_EQUAL
address
362XuY13QqmuwBFaHsmQXTqi3Q6pfyhauh
transaction
77df12fe337ffad99013cec1f0bae5b1a8b127ef4e92e4ba3dcd20edb63ba430
confirmations
203112
spent
true